Why These Are the Top Nissan Repair Auto Repair Shops in Edwards

The Nissan repair market for Edwards, IL residents is primarily served by providers in the nearby city of Peoria. The market is competitive and of high average quality, featuring a mix of established dealership service departments and highly competent independent specialists. Dealerships like Sam Leman offer the assurance of OEM parts and Nissan-specific software, but often at a premium cost. Independent shops like Uftring Auto Service and Auto Repair Experts provide a compelling alternative, typically with lower labor rates and highly personalized service, especially for older models or performance vehicles that are out of warranty. Typical pricing for standard services (e.g., oil change, brake service) is in line with national averages, while specialized work on CVTs, hybrid systems, or performance models commands a higher, expertise-based price point. Residents have access to a robust service ecosystem capable of handling everything from routine maintenance on a Nissan Rogue to complex diagnostics on a Nissan GT-R.

What are the most common Nissan repair issues you see for vehicles in the Edwards, Illinois area?

Due to our local climate with harsh winters and road salt, we frequently address corrosion-related issues like brake line and exhaust system rust on older Nissan models. CVT transmission service concerns and check engine lights related to oxygen sensors or catalytic converters are also very common repairs we perform for Edwards drivers.

How can I find a reputable and trustworthy Nissan repair shop in or near Edwards?

Look for a shop with certified Nissan or ASE-certified technicians, and check for positive local reviews mentioning Nissan-specific repairs. In the Edwards area, it's also beneficial to choose a shop experienced with rural and highway driving conditions common to Peoria County, as they'll understand the wear and tear your vehicle faces.

When should I seek professional service for my Nissan's Continuously Variable Transmission (CVT)?

You should seek service immediately if you notice hesitation, jerking, or loud whining during acceleration, as these are signs of CVT distress common in many Nissan models. For Edwards residents, proactive fluid changes per your manual's severe service schedule are crucial due to stop-and-go driving and temperature extremes.

Are repair costs for Nissans generally higher at dealerships versus independent shops in the Edwards region?

Typically, independent repair shops in the Edwards/Peoria area offer more competitive labor rates than dealerships, which can mean significant savings on common repairs. However, for very complex computer or hybrid system issues, a dealership's specialized tools and training may sometimes be necessary.

What local driving conditions in Edwards should I consider for my Nissan's maintenance schedule?

The combination of rural roads, frequent highway travel on I-74, and Midwest winters means your Nissan requires vigilant attention to suspension components, tire alignment, and undercarriage corrosion. Following the "severe service" maintenance schedule in your owner's manual is highly recommended to counteract these local conditions.
